Regimental number | 2010 |
Place of birth | Boorowa New South Wales |
Religion | Church of England |
Occupation | Groom |
Address | Eubindol Station, Binalong, New South Wales |
Marital status | Single |
Age at embarkation | 19 |
Next of kin | Father, Samuel Couch, Eubindol Station, Binalong, New South Wales |
Enlistment date | |
Rank on enlistment | Private |
Unit name | 55th Battalion, 3rd Reinforcement |
AWM Embarkation Roll number | 23/72/3 |
Embarkation details | Unit embarked from Sydney, New South Wales, on board HMAT A37 Barambah on |
Rank from Nominal Roll | Private |
Unit from Nominal Roll | 35th Battalion |
Other details from Roll of Honour Circular | Enlisted 5 January 1916 - 3rd Rfcts, 55th Bn; taken on strength, 35th Bn, 22 September 1916; wounded but remained at duty, 7 May 1917; mortally wounded, 4 October 1917. |
Fate | Died of wounds |
Place of death or wounding | Broodseinde, Passchendaele, Belgium |
Age at death | 20 |
Place of burial | Lijssenthoek Military Cemetery (Plot XX, Row K), Belgium |
Panel number, Roll of Honour, Australian War Memorial | 125 |
Family/military connections | Brother: 1891 Lance Corporal Alfred Gordon COUCH, 35th Bn, returned to Australia, 14 January 1919. |
